Block

#18,841,004
Block Number
18,841,004 @ 2024-06-21 10:46:20
Status
Finalized
ID
0x011f7dac1b7965347c50b5089ffe0b17ea547a93b9778773063828d861e035d8
Transactions
Gas Used
3000376/40000000 (7.50% Used)
Total Score
1,836,399,914 (+99)
Rewards
9.00 VTHO